Fuzhou Changle International Airport(福州长乐国际机场) is an airport in Fuzhou, Fujian, China (IATA: FOCICAO: ZSFZ). The airport was inaugurated on June 23, 1997, after being approved to start constructing in 1992. The current handling capacity is approximately 6.5 million people annually.It is one of the airports has weekly chartered flights between mainland China and Taiwan.[1] In 2007, Fuzhou airport handled 4.24 million passengers. It was 26th busiest airport in China. In addition, the airport was the 22nd busiest airport in terms of cargo traffic and the 25th busiest airport by traffic movements[2]
